Comprehending Anxiety and Sorrow

Understanding Grief - Image - On Your Mind Counselling

Among the worst elements of loss is that there is no other way to get ready for it.

No one forewarns you for the troubled sea of emotions that follow, both psychological and physical. It's a struggle to breathe, to be present, and to discover a sense of normalcy. It's as if everything in your life has actually ended up being irrelevant compared to the intense pain of the loss you're presently dealing with.

The world loses its colour, pleasure ends up being a remote memory, and every element of life is overshadowed by the haunting space left by your grandson's absence.

It is essential to mention that through the pain of loss and sorrow, grief is a natural reaction to loss.

Coping with the loss of your grandson can stimulate a variety of intense responses, thoughts and feelings - from intense sadness to anger, frustrating feelings of guilt to extensive emptiness.

Bereavement is not restricted to an emotional action alone. Grieving the loss of your grandson can likewise stimulate a physical reaction, including changes in weight or cravings, problems sleeping, muscle pains, and impaired immune responses, which can impact our health in considerable ways. This is where grief counselling in Alnwick/Haldimand after the loss of your grandson can get you on track.

The expression of our emotions or behaviours frequently represents the stage of sorrow and loss we are in. In no particular order, when we experience grief, the stages of grief include:

  • Denial: serving as a defence mechanism to protect us versus frustrating emotions, rejection involves the refusal to accept the truth (or intensity) of the loss
  • Anger: once the devastating truth of the loss embeds, anger typically becomes the main defence, which might be directed inwardly towards ourselves, toward others, or even to your grandson
  • Bargaining: there may come a time when we try to negotiate or bargain with a higher power or ourselves as a method to go back in time, reverse the tragedy, or lessen the devastation we are experiencing
  • Depression: feelings of intense unhappiness, isolation, and anguish prevail in the experience of sorrow, causing individuals to withdraw from others and battle with sensations of hopelessness
  • Acceptance: it requires time, but the reality of our loss can end up being simpler to grapple with, permitting us to adapt to a brand-new normal without our grandson in the physical world

Moving through the stages of each type of grief experience typically happens in a non-linear way. It's likewise possible to skip phases, move back and forth in between phases, and even reach acceptance but still permit signs of sorrow, anger, or anxiety to set in down the road.

Cognitive Behavioural Therapy

Frequently, our counsellors use Cognitive Behaviour Therapy (CBT), which helps individuals who are handling sorrow, as it focuses on identifying and challenging unfavourable idea patterns or behaviours that accompany feelings of grief.

From a trauma-informed lens, CBT counselling can help people recognize and customize specific unfavourable thoughts, such as regret or self-blame, in an effort to develop much healthier coping methods. This method is important for building resilience and permitting the progressive adjustment to life without your grandson.

Acceptance and Commitment Therapy

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) is another valuable method that focuses on accepting tough emotions related to sorrow. Rather than requiring ourselves to get rid of or suppress these emotions, ACT motivates us to mindfully engage with them within a safe and nonjudgmental therapeutic environment. It guides us to live authentically and make decisions that line up with our worths.

Usually, our counsellors utilize ACT to promote psychological versatility, placing us in the driver's seat of our pain and permitting us to adjust to the changes of our loss while also finding function and fulfillment in life.

Emotion-Focused Therapy

As we understand, feelings are at the leading edge of our grieving procedure. They exist whether we try to reveal, transform, or suppress them. Emotion-Focused Therapy (EFT) focuses on helping us end up being more familiar with our feelings, learn how to express them securely, and transform particular maladaptive or troublesome psychological actions into much healthier ones.

Our trauma-informed counsellors use EFT as the framework for exploring and understanding the emotional effect of our grief. Working together, we can develop emotional guideline abilities necessary for coping and recovery.

Narrative Therapy

Throughout grief counselling in Alnwick/Haldimand after the loss of your grandson, narrative therapy concentrates on the stories we tell about our experiences. It assists us process sorrow and overcome the pain by externalizing it. Simply put, narrative therapy allows us to view our sorrow as a separate entity instead of a part of our identity.

Our counsellors use narrative therapy to assist us reconstruct or reinterpret our grief stories, highlighting our own strengths, durability, and agency. This approach can provide us a method to find meaning, develop a more empowered narrative of our stories, and use a path towards recovery.
